A webinar presented by the IBA Antitrust Section, supported by the IBA Asia Pacific Regional Forum

Join us for a webinar on merger control in Asia, where experts will discuss the evolving landscape of antitrust regulations across key Asian markets. This session will cover recent trends in merger assessments, the impact of regulatory changes, and best practices for navigating complex approval processes. Participants will gain valuable insights into how different jurisdictions approach merger control, with a focus on high-profile cases and enforcement strategies. Markets including China, Hong Kong, Japan, Korea and Singapore will be covered.
